On March 30, 2022, KITA Group Investment and Real Estate Development Corporation donated VND 5 billion to build 100 gratitude houses in support of the “Gratitude and Remembrance” Fund, the “For the Poor” Fund, and social welfare programs launched by the Vinh Long Provincial Vietnam Fatherland Front Committee. Attending the event was Mr. Bui Van Nghiem, Member of the Party Central Committee and Secretary of the Vinh Long Provincial Party Committee.

Mr. Tran Tan Hong Cuong, Deputy General Director of KITA Group, representing the Group, presented the donation of VND 5 billion for the construction of 100 gratitude houses under the initiative of the Vinh Long Provincial Vietnam Fatherland Front Committee.
Motivated by the desire to fulfill its social responsibility and contribute to helping the province achieve its goal of eliminating temporary housing for poor households, as well as responding to the call of the Provincial Party Committee, People’s Council, People’s Committee, and the Vietnam Fatherland Front Committee of Vinh Long Province, KITA Group had the opportunity to donate 100 gratitude houses worth VND 5 billion to disadvantaged residents living in Vinh Long.
